
The Indiana Department of Environmental Management (IDEM) has declared that today Monday, July 20th is an Air Quality Action Day in our region for Particulate Matter.
Ozone
Moderate
Particulate Matter (PM 2.5)
Unhealthy
High pressure Monday will recirculate the smoke over most of the state with the primary concern remaining the northern half of Indiana. This smoke, in addition to the other meteorological factors such as light winds and predicted flow, will produce high PM2.5 readings.
Fine particulate matter settles deep into the lungs and cannot be easily exhaled.
If able, reduce prolonged outdoor exertion, and continue checking air quality this week to determine when it is best to be active outdoors.
Do your part to help clean the air by taking action!
- Bike, walk, carpool, or take the bus
- Perform regular vehicle maintenance
- Conserve fuel by combining trips
- Refuel your car in the evening
- Reduce engine idling time
